How to Make Nespresso White Chocolate Strawberry
Nespresso Strawberry White Chocolate is a café-style coffee made with Nespresso pods, white chocolate, and strawberries. It’s creamy and tastes like a mix between a white chocolate mocha and a strawberry latte.
Ingredients:
- 1 Nespresso pod (white chocolate strawberry flavor): I recommend Vanilio or Caramelizio as these flavors enhance the sweetness and balance it.
- White chocolate (50g): Use high-quality chocolate like Lindt or Ghirardelli, as they melt smoothly and give a rich and creamy taste.
- Milk (100ml): Use dairy milk for a creamy texture, but you can also go with the plant-based variant.
- Strawberries (2-3 fresh or one tablespoon strawberry syrup): Always choose fresh strawberries for vibrant, natural sweetness.
- Whipped cream (optional, for garnish)
- Ice cubes (if making an iced version): It will keep your drink cool without diluting its flavor too quickly.
Instructions:
- Brew the Perfect Nespresso Shot: Brew a single shot of espresso (about 40ml) using your favorite Nespresso white chocolate strawberry pod or any Vertuo-compatible pod to complements sweet and fruity notes.
- Prepare the White Chocolate Base: Take a saucepan and melt around 50g of high-quality white chocolate over low heat. But make sure It doesn’t burn. To prevent it from burning, you can keep stirring it. Once melted, pour it in 100mg of milk. Then, whisk it continuously until this mixture becomes smooth and creamy.
- Add the Strawberry Twist: Blend 2 or 3 strawberries into a smooth puree. Or 1 tablespoon of strawberry syrup.
- Combine and Serve: Take a serving glass and layer it with brewed Nespresso coffee, the white chocolate mixture, and strawberry puree. Stir to combine all these things. Top with whipped cream or garnish it with a fresh strawberry slice.
Ingredient Substitutes:
- Chocolate: You can use dark or milk chocolate to give your drink a richer taste
- Strawberries: Use frozen strawberries or strawberry jam. If using frozen strawberries, blend them for a smooth texture.
- Milk: Use coconut or soya milk. Coconut milk will add sweetness and extra creaminess, while soya milk will keep everything light and neutral.
Tips for Perfect Nespresso Strawberry White Chocolate
- Choose Quality White Chocolate: Go for at least 30% cocoa butter for that rich, creamy flavor. If you grab the cheap ones, they usually pack more sugar and less cocoa solids.
- Warm the Milk First: Before mixing, always warm up the milk. It lets the white chocolate melt properly and keeps it from clumping. You can even use a blender if you want that extra smooth texture.
- Use Fresh Strawberries for Flavor: Don’t go for syrup—it tastes fake and overly sweet. Blend fresh strawberries instead. It keeps your drink naturally sweet, fruity, and free from artificial aftertaste.
- Experiment with Pod Flavors: Try out different Nespresso pods till you find your favorite. I personally love Vanilio and Caramelizio with this one—they balance out the sweetness beautifully.
- Finish with a Touch of Fancy: Add chocolate shavings on top of your whipped cream. It’s that tiny detail that makes the drink look café-level fancy.
Drink Customization Ideas
- Iced Version: For the summer version of the Nespresso White Chocolate Strawberry recipe, add ice cubes to a glass, brew the Nespresso shot, and let it cool slightly before pouring it over the ice. However, make sure to chill the mixture properly for the best taste.
- Vegan Option: You can make it 100% vegan; just use dairy-free white chocolate or plant-based milk like almond, oat, or coconut milk.

Can I use regular coffee instead of Nespresso pods for white chocolate strawberry recipe?
Yes, you can substitute Nespresso pods with strong brewed coffee or espresso.
However, using Nespresso white chocolate strawberry pods gives you a more balanced, café-style taste.
What is the best Nespresso pod for white chocolate strawberry drink?
I recommend Vanilio or Caramelizio pods.
They complement the white chocolate and strawberry flavors and give the drink a perfect creamy balance.
You can also try Vertuo pods if that’s what you own.
How many calories are in Nespresso white chocolate strawberry coffee?
One serving of this Nespresso strawberry white chocolate recipe contains around 220 calories, It also depends on the type of milk, chocolate, and syrup you use.
How can I make it less sweet?
Absolutely, you can make this Nespresso White Chocolate Strawberry recipe.
You just have to use dark chocolate instead of white chocolate. Plus, you can reduce the amount of strawberry syrup.
Can I prepare this in advance?
I don’t recommend you make a complete recipe in advance, but you can individually prepare… like brew coffee, melt the white chocolate, blend the strawberries, and then store them separately.
And whenever you want to drink, you can assemble it and drink it. It will be fresh.
But if you want to make it completely and store it, then yeah, for two days, you can keep it in a fridge.
However, I generally recommend making it fresh.
